Really Great Reading included in Texas State Board of Education-approved reading materials
Teachers and students in second-largest state by population gain greater access to RGR literacy solutions
The Instructional Materials Review and Approval (IMRA) process from the Texas Education Agency (TEA) confirms Really Great Reading (RGR) programs meet the highest standards of quality, accessibility and alignment for teachers and students across
The Science of Reading is a proven body of research that outlines how students learn to read and what instructional methods work best. Over the course of two decades, RGR has helped students improve their reading skills through a defined scope and sequence for letter recognition, phonemic awareness, and phonics instruction. As the most recent National Assessment of Educational Progress (NAEP) results demonstrated, millions of children fall behind in reading each year, which can lead to reduced lifetime earnings, higher dropout rates, poor workforce readiness and increased economic inequality.
RGR's Science of Reading-based solutions provide systematic, rigorous instructions that ignite students' orthographic mapping and build strong foundational literacy skills. These user-friendly phonics programs focus on helping all students, including Emergent Bilinguals and students with disabilities, master the foundations of reading.
Following IMRA approval districts statewide can now access funding to implement RGR's foundation skills solution. "
RGR's Texas Editions are built with educators in mind, equipping them with a research-based tool that makes teaching reading easier, more effective, and impactful for students. Each program aligns with IMRA requirements, which includes full alignment with Texas Essential Knowledge and Skills (TEKS) for phonics and English Language Proficiency Standards (ELPS); meets accessibility and assessment standards; bridges practice and mastery through systematic, explicit instruction; and reflects the priorities of the Texas Reading Academies.
